Description
All versions of the package serve-lite are vulnerable to Cross-site Scripting (XSS) because when it detects a request to a directory, it renders a file listing of all of its contents with links that include the actual file names without any sanitization or output encoding.
Remediation
References
https://gist.github.com/lirantal/52debd25284726fcc2eaed9c7512975c
https://security.snyk.io/vuln/SNYK-JS-SERVELITE-3149915
Related Vulnerabilities
CVE-2018-11697 Vulnerability in maven package org.webjars.npm:node-sass
CVE-2023-46120 Vulnerability in maven package com.rabbitmq:amqp-client
CVE-2020-36629 Vulnerability in npm package httpster
CVE-2022-23059 Vulnerability in maven package com.shopizer:shopizer
CVE-2021-3137 Vulnerability in maven package org.xwiki.commons:xwiki-commons